### Step 2: Verify dependency pins

Quick note on how we do things at Brindlework: every dependency is pinned to an exact version in the lockfile, no ranges, no exceptions. If a build pulls anything unpinned, the Pinhold checker fails the deploy — that's intentional, don't bypass it. Bumps go through a separate PR with changelog links. Once pins check out, the release bundle gets signed before it can hit the deploy queue, so grab the current signing key below.

release key, taduf-yajef: bky13_uGiieNoy5KKUY

Hi all,

Quick heads-up for the release channel: the Tilewright map-tile prefetcher is feature-complete and we'd love a security pass before we ship. It now speculatively fetches tiles two zoom levels ahead, caches them on-device, and respects the per-region quota flags. Main things worth poking at: the cache eviction path, the signed-manifest check, and how we handle tiles from the fallback mirror. Nothing scary showed up in our own fuzzing, but fresh eyes help. The candidate build token is directly below.

session token of kahag-bawip = htk6_729d08

Hi team,

Before I hand off the 3.2 release, please note the humidity sensor drift reported on Verdana controllers in the Elmbrook trial site. Drift exceeds 4% after roughly ten days of continuous operation; firmware 3.2.1 adds an automatic recalibration cycle every 72 hours. Support should advise growers to install 3.2.1 and trigger a manual recalibration once. The hotfix bundle must be verified before distribution, so I'm including the signing key used for the 3.2.1 packages below.

release key, fahof-yagap: bky3_m5d

Key ceremony checklist — item 7 (Hermeta migration). Before sealing the signing keys for the new hermetic build of Ostrafel, confirm both witnesses have verified the toolchain digest and that no ambient dependencies remain in the sandbox manifest. Record the witness initials in the ceremony log. Then read aloud and verify the vault recovery passphrase, which is:

unlock words, kawef-yajof: zorvan-sildor-lamix-oliox-gilath-julwyn-pelok-belael-fraax-norax